
at Capgemini
ConsultanciesPosted 5 days ago
No clicks
**Full Stack Java Developer Needed: 2+ Years Experience** | **MVC, Hexagonal Architecture, Microservices** Craft comprehensive, scalable solutions as our **Full Stack Java Developer**. Bring a minimum of **2 years of experience** and proven proficiency in Java 17 and Spring Framework (Spring Boot, Spring Cloud, Spring Security). Master **Angular 17**, **TypeScript 5**, and **Micro Front-end** for our dynamic user interfaces. Solid experience with **DB2, Oracle, SQL Server**, MongoDB, and other relational/NoSQL databases is key. Utilize **Git**, **Gitflow**, **SonarQube**, and popular **IDEs** to drive quality and efficiency. Experience with **Agile** methodologies, **DevOps**, and **Clean Code** practices is a plus. **Certification in Azure** is a differentiator.
- Compensation
- Not specified
- City
- Not specified
- Country
- Brazil
Currency: Not specified
Full Job Description
Desenvolvedor Java Full Stack
Mínimo de 2 anos de experiência
Pró atividade e desenvoltura para atuar como 'dono' das estórias/atividades do refinamento à implantação
Boa comunicação e experiência com ritos ágeis
Linguagens e Frameworks (Necessários)
- Java 17/Microsserviços
- Spring Framework (Spring boot, Spring Cloud, Spring Data e Spring Security)
- Angular 17 + Native Federation
- Typescript 5
- Micro Front-end
- Design System (Desenvolvimento baseado em componentes visuais já existentes)
- Node.js
- Testes unitários (JUnit / Mockito)
- Swagger
- Maven
- Logback + SLF4J
Linguagens e Frameworks (Desejáveis)
- Kubernets
- MapStruct
- Lombok
- Powermock
Arquitetura (Necessária)
- Experiência com MVC
- Conhecimento em Arquitetura Hexagonal
Banco de Dados (Necessário)
- Experiência com banco relacionais e NoSQL
- Ter trabalhado com DB2, Oracle e SQL Server (com domínio em procedures)
- Mongo DB (On-Premise, Atlas), CosmoDB e Hbase
Mensageria (Desejáveis)
- Azure Service Bus
- Kafka
- RabbitMQ
Integrações (Necessário)
- Consumo de serviços REST
- API Client (Postman/Insomnia/Bruno)
Ferramentas (Necessário)
- Git (Bitbucket ou GitHub)
- Gitflow ou Bamboo
- SonarQube (SonarLint)
- Github Copilot
- IDEs (Eclipse/Intellij/VS Code)
Ferramentas (Desejáveis)
- Jira / Confluence / Dynatrace
- Starteam
- Dynatrace
- Elastic Stack ELK (Kibana)
- OpenTelemetry (Otel)
- ArgoCD (monitoramento de deploy e saúde dos pods em cloud)
Boas práticas e padrões de mercado (Desejáveis)
- Clean Code
- Solid
- TDD / BDD
- Experiência em ambiente Ágil e de Devops
- Conhecimento em desenvolvimento com IA (Ms Copilot ou outra IDE de GenAI)
Diferenciais:
- Certificação Azure




